Request Python3.4/python-pyrex back port



I'm looking into the feasibility of a python-lxml3.3.1-1 back port to Wheezy to resolve issues with another back port I'm maintaining (https://packages.debian.org/jessie/python-lxml)

I ran into the following unmet dependencies:

pbuilder-satisfydepends-dummy :
Depends: python3-all-dev (>= 3.3.3) but it is not going to be installed.
Depends: python3-all-dbg but it is not going to be installed.
Depends: python-pyrex (>= 0.9.4.1) but it is not going to be installed.
Depends: libxml2-dev but it is not going to be installed.
Depends: libxslt1-dev but it is not going to be installed.
Depends: python-setuptools but it is not going to be installed.
Depends: python3-setuptools (>= 0.6.29) but it is not going to be installed.

Is anyone looking into a python3.4 back port or in the process doing a back port?

Whilst attempting a back port of something as large as Python is beyond both my time and skill (I'm very new to Debian packaging) I'd be willing to help with anyone already working on this if you get in touch.
